There are some new ideas in the RE engine. The big hole spark plug is
closer to TDC and the lower plug is a smaller hole. Also there
appears to be CHT thermal couples next to the plugs. Another good
idea advocated on here and in my book How to Cool Your Wankel.
Page 84.


The chrome plated rotor is also good idea as less waste heat is
transfered to it by radiation. Mentioned on here years ago. We should
all chrome plate our rotors :)

Chrome plated side housing reduce seal friction and radiation heat
transfer

The steel rotor housings in the 13B and RX8 engines are already chrome plated.
Just another way to slow the heat loss.

I found Jim's article to be excellent in helping me to understand the rotary concept and its
characteristics.  It also leads me to believe that this engine would benefit greatly from the use
of a ceramic coating both on the rotor and the combustion chamber walls.  This would help keep the
heat out of the oil and coolant and in the chamber for a longer period of time (help with the
thermodynamic efficiency) as well as reduce the cooling needs. Also, more power out the tail pipe  to run the turbo or the turbo compounding system.

Mike Lilja


You cannot  use it on the rotor housing because the wear characteristics
are not compatible with the apex seals therefore its not going to help
much as the rotor housing is the main heat transfer device. (2/3rds). On the
rotor you risk having it come off and destroy the rotor housing wear surface.
I just don't think it is worth the risk. Perhaps a chrome plated rotor
might cut down the radiated combustion heat transfer to the rotor and
thence to the oil. Probably less risky than a ceramic coating
as the rotor housing is already chrome plated and it rarely
comes off unless the apex seal goes south.
